Cheesequake is an unincorporated community located within Old Bridge Township in Middlesex County, New Jersey, United States.[2] Cheesequake is located along Route 34, south of Cheesequake State Park.[3][4] The community's name comes from the Lenni Lenape word "Cheseh-oh-ke", meaning "upland".[5]
